Mursal Ahmed Hassan Engages Diaspora Communities Through Digital Political Outreach Initiative

The Gaashaan Party, through its official spokesperson Mursal Ahmed Hassan, has launched a digital outreach initiative aimed at strengthening communication with Somali diaspora communities across Europe, North America, and the Middle East.

According to Mursal Ahmed Hassan, diaspora communities play a crucial role in national development, political awareness, and economic support. He emphasized that maintaining strong communication with citizens abroad is essential for inclusive political engagement.

The initiative focuses on utilizing digital platforms such as social media, online forums, and virtual meetings to provide regular updates on political developments and party activities.

Mursal Ahmed Hassan stated that the program is designed to ensure that diaspora communities remain informed, engaged, and connected to national political processes regardless of their location.

He further noted that modern communication tools have eliminated geographical barriers, making it easier to maintain continuous dialogue between political institutions and citizens abroad.

The initiative has received positive feedback from diaspora representatives, who welcomed the increased engagement and transparency.

In conclusion, Mursal Ahmed Hassan reaffirmed that international engagement is a key pillar of the Gaashaan Party’s communication strategy.
